Over decades, Child and Family psychiatrist Phillip Romero, MD has developed theories and therapy procedures to resolve family dysfunctions and restore suffering individuals to their lives, all while helping them grow their creative abilities toward wellness and self-actualization. S.O.S.: Rewiring the Sense-Of-Self with Creative Intelligence Training explains these theories and presents the procedures for this new form of therapy both for people with emotional pro blems and for anyone seeking to grow toward their full capacity. The first part is about organi zing the brain’s networks to function effectively. The second part is about recreating the sense of self with mindfulness techniques. The third explains how augmenting the benefits of these procedures through the biological neuroplastic effects of ketamine and psychedelics can help the brain to utilize the new ways of functioning more fully and rapidly. These ideas and procedures are uniquely novel to both psychiatry, ketamine-assisted therapy, and growth of creative abilities in anyone.
